Repzo API - Approvals (1.0.0)

Download OpenAPI specification:Download

OpenAPI specification for Repzo Approvals endpoints.

Find approvals

query Parameters
params
object

Query parameters for filtering approvals

Responses

Response samples

Content type
application/json
{
  • "data": [
    ],
  • "meta": { }
}

Create an approval

Request Body schema: application/json
approvalRequest
string
approver
string
decision
string
Enum: "approved" "rejected"
comments
string
signedAt
string <date-time>

Responses

Request samples

Content type
application/json
{
  • "approvalRequest": "string",
  • "approver": "string",
  • "decision": "approved",
  • "comments": "string",
  • "signedAt": "2019-08-24T14:15:22Z"
}

Response samples

Content type
application/json
{
  • "data": {
    }
}

Get an approval by ID

path Parameters
id
required
string

Responses

Response samples

Content type
application/json
{
  • "data": {
    }
}

Update an approval

path Parameters
id
required
string
Request Body schema: application/json
decision
string
Enum: "approved" "rejected"
comments
string
signedAt
string <date-time>

Responses

Request samples

Content type
application/json
{
  • "decision": "approved",
  • "comments": "string",
  • "signedAt": "2019-08-24T14:15:22Z"
}

Response samples

Content type
application/json
{
  • "data": {
    }
}

Remove an approval

path Parameters
id
required
string

Responses

Response samples

Content type
application/json
{
  • "success": true
}